C语言程序图,介绍编程之美

暂无作者 2025-01-22

在计算机科学领域,C语言作为一门历史悠久、应用广泛的高级编程语言,承载着无数编程者的梦想与追求。C语言程序图,作为C语言程序设计的重要工具,以图形化的方式展现程序的运行过程,使复杂的代码结构变得直观易懂。本文将围绕C语言程序图展开,探讨其特点、应用及编程之美。

一、C语言程序图概述

C语言程序图,介绍编程之美 网站开发

C语言程序图,又称流程图,是利用图形符号来表示算法逻辑关系的图形。它以简洁明了的方式,将程序中的各个步骤、条件、循环等关系直观地展现出来,使编程者能够快速把握程序的结构与流程。C语言程序图在软件设计、系统分析等领域具有重要作用。

二、C语言程序图的特点

1. 直观性:C语言程序图以图形化的方式展示程序逻辑,使复杂问题变得简单易懂。

2. 精确性:C语言程序图能够精确表达算法逻辑,便于编程者理解和修改。

3. 可读性:C语言程序图具有较高的可读性,便于团队协作和交流。

4. 可移植性:C语言程序图不受编程语言限制,适用于多种编程环境。

三、C语言程序图的应用

1. 软件设计:C语言程序图在软件设计阶段发挥着重要作用,有助于明确需求、优化结构、提高软件质量。

2. 系统分析:C语言程序图可以用于系统分析,帮助理解系统功能、性能和稳定性。

3. 编程教学:C语言程序图是编程教学的重要工具,有助于初学者掌握编程思维和技巧。

4. 代码调试:C语言程序图可以辅助编程者分析代码错误,提高调试效率。

四、C语言程序图在编程之美中的体现

1. 算法之美:C语言程序图展示了算法的精髓,使编程者更加关注算法的优化与改进。

2. 结构之美:C语言程序图有助于编程者构建清晰的程序结构,提升代码可读性和可维护性。

3. 艺术之美:C语言程序图以图形化的方式展现编程之美,使编程成为一种享受。

4. 逻辑之美:C语言程序图揭示了程序运行的逻辑关系,使编程者更加深入地理解计算机科学。

C语言程序图作为一种重要的编程工具,在软件设计、系统分析、编程教学和代码调试等方面具有广泛应用。它以直观、精确、可读、可移植等特点,为编程者提供了便捷的编程体验。在追求编程之美的道路上,C语言程序图无疑是助力我们攀登高峰的得力助手。

参考文献:

[1] 张立伟,张宇,王辉. C语言程序设计[M]. 清华大学出版社,2018.

[2] 陈莉,陈明,李刚. 程序设计基础[M]. 电子工业出版社,2019.

[3] 刘知远,蔡自兴,王飞跃. 算法设计与分析[M]. 清华大学出版社,2017.

上一篇:C语言短代码的魅力,简洁与高效的完美结合
下一篇:C语言第七章,指针的详细讨论与方法
相关文章